Search Results

Back to Search

Rurouni Kenshin (2023) - 36

watch.

Rurouni Kenshin (2023) - 35

watch.

Rurouni Kenshin (2023) - 34

watch.

Rurouni Kenshin (2023) - 33

watch.

Rurouni Kenshin (2023) - 32

watch.

Rurouni Kenshin (2023) - 31

watch.

Rurouni Kenshin (2023) - 30

watch.

Rurouni Kenshin (2023) - 29

watch.

Rurouni Kenshin (2023) - 28

watch.

Rurouni Kenshin (2023) - 27

watch.

Rurouni Kenshin (2023) - 26

watch.

Rurouni Kenshin (2023) - 25

watch.